Dental Practitioners and orthodontists have numerous things in common. For starters, they may both practice as dentists. Both spent thousands in institutions to gain a bachelor degree in dentistry. They deal with the oral hygiene of their patients. An orthodontist can be able to provide the same service as a family dentist but a family dentist is not able to provide the same level of service as an Orthodontist. For this reason there are some essential differences between a dentist and an orthodontist.

An orthodontist is required to undertake additional schooling as compared to a dentist. This is necessary for him/her to serve as a dental specialist in orthodontics. This is just like a health care provider who has to obtain additional schooling to be a surgeon. A general dentist completes a basic dental degree. An orthodontist, on the other hand, must complete this same dental degree as well as acquiring a specialist degree that takes an extra three years.

A dentist provides an array of services which include repairing teeth and dental cleaning. A dentist offers gum care, fillings, and whitening teeth. He/She could perform oral care to crown, veneers, and bridges. An orthodontist is really a specialist in teeth and jaw alignment. Orthodontic services assists in straightening teeth.

Another distinction between a dentist and an orthodontist is that dentists refer patients with assorted dental problems to orthodontists. Dentists are unable to give orthodontic care. Cases such as fitting braces and Invisalign, teeth alignment, improving an overbite or under bite ought to be sent to an orthodontist.

A dentist can detect and treat diseases of the teeth, and gums. He or she offers dental services to patients spanning various ages. An orthodontist annalyse and treats poorly aligned jaws, crooked teeth and overbites or underbites. They provide this care to patients of any age.

In dentistry, different roles are played by a dentist versus an orthodontist. You must go to an orthodontist for orthodontic care, which cannot be provided by a dentist that is not qualified. And, you must see your dentist for general dental hygiene. Both dentists and orthodontists hold important roles in oral care. You must make a well-informed decision when picking which one to visit. General Dentist – vs. – Orthodontist


General Dentist (Family dentist)

Your general dentist serves the same function as your general physician (Family doctor) in assisting you with your oral health needs and check-ups. Some of the services that they are trained to provide are gum care, root canals, fillings, crowns, veneers, bridges, and preventive education. When an issue exists that requires specialized attention, your cosmetic dentist in Pembroke Pines should always refer you to the appropriate dental specialist in the same way that your family doctor should send you to a medical doctor that specializes in your specific issues: cardiologist deals with heart issues; dermatologist with skin issues, etc. Your general dentist is not trained as an orthodontist and does not have the same level of education, expertise, experience, or specialized equipment to properly diagnose and treat your orthodontic needs.

Orthodontist:

An orthodontist is a dentist with specialized training, education, and a degree in orthodontics. Orthodontists typically graduate in the top 5% of their dental class and then have to get specialized training for another 2 to 4 years to become an orthodontist. They are specialists with expertise in the areas of fixing bad bites (malocclusions), which commonly result from crowded, missing, or extra teeth or jaws that are out of alignment. This specialist straightens teeth by moving them through the bone using bands, wires, braces, and other fixed or removable corrective appliances or retainers. This specialist treats children and adults who wish to improve their appearance and bite.

Therefore, if you or your child need help in straightening or aligning their teeth, you need to see an Orthodontist.
